i would not run crush bent piping. but it sounds like you really need an exhaust. you can buy 2.5" 180 degree mandreal bends from JCW for $15 a peice. note that it take 2 of these bends to make a apex N1 style exhaust if you cut them right. then all you need is straight piping welded in. so for aprrox $30 plus what they charge you for straight piping and labor, and then the cost of your muffler of choice. of you can find catback system on Ebay that are stainless and use mandrel bends for under the $300 mark. it all depends on what muffler you are going to run. that will greatly determine the overall cost of your setup. good luck
